Fitzroy Falls Reservoir
Fitzroy Falls Reservoir is a reservoir in Wingecarribee Shire, New South Wales. Fitzroy Falls Reservoir is situated nearby to the hamlet Myra Vale, as well as near the village Avoca.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Myra Vale is a small village in the Southern Highlands of New South Wales, Australia, in Wingecarribee Shire. The population is about 500 including the villages of Avoca and Fitzroy Falls.
